LAS VEGAS – Love is in the air as Las Vegas gears up for Valentine’s Day with an extraordinary array of out-of-the-box dates for every couple. Sparks will fly as sweethearts celebrate their love with decadent cuisine, romantic views and relaxing spa experiences.
Adventure Together
  • Sundance Helicopters is taking Valentine’s Day to new heights with the romantic “Ultimate Date Night” tour. Following limousine pick up from the hotel, a state-of-the-art helicopter will fly guests over the bustling lights of the Strip before landing on a private, scenic overlook nestled in the Technicolor mountains of Red Rock Canyon. Couples will indulge in a three-course dinner with roses and live music, surrounded by breathtaking views of the Strip at dusk.
  • Lovebirds looking for an idyllic romantic getaway can escape to the tranquility of the Colorado River. Black Canyon River Adventures’ first annual “Valentine Float” offers beloveds a chance to relax, unplug and connect while gliding through the picturesque waters of Lake Mead National Recreation Area. Couples embarking on the adventure will also enjoy a quaint picnic lunch on a remote beach and will receive special dark chocolates to enjoy on the trip.
Take in the Views
  • The High Roller at The LINQ, the world’s tallest observation wheel, offers an elevated celebration of love. Soaring 550 feet above the center of the Las Vegas Strip, better halves can take the next step with the “Love is in the Air Proposal.” This romantic package includes a private cabin, champagne for all guests and a dozen chocolate-covered strawberries, setting the perfect scene to pop the question.
  • Designed as a zen-like retreat, the Tea Lounge at Mandarin Oriental serves a selection of the finest teas from around the world, alongside coffee, champagne, cocktails and delicious delicacies. Set in an intimate atmosphere high above the iconic Strip, the Tea Lounge allows the chance to enjoy a moment of calm together amidst the dazzling lights of Las Vegas.
  • Skyfall Lounge at Delano Las Vegas offers an evolving nightlife experience while boasting one of the most incredible views of the Las Vegas Strip. Surrounded in a warm and inviting atmosphere, significant others can sip craft-cocktails as they soak in the beautiful desert sunsets that create the backdrop to a flawless date night.
Transport to Euphoria
  • Those looking to refresh and strengthen their bond will enjoy the “Couple’s Good Luck Ritual” at the Forbes Five-Star Spa at Encore at Wynn Las Vegas. Designed to promote happiness, luck and prosperity, this treatment combines custom massages, invigorating peppermint foot treatments, ultra-moisturizing hand therapy and relaxing botanical scalp massages as partners lay side-by-side in the tranquil Couples’ Suite.
  • The “Couple’s Heart Chakra Treatment” offered inside ESPA at Vdara Hotel & Spa is designed to soothe away life’s stresses and balance the Heart Chakra, where compassion, love and beauty are said to live. While hot stones warm and relax the muscles, ESPA’s Restorative Oil, containing rose, geranium and palmerosa, allows couples to unwind together on a journey towards deeper connection.
  • At QUA Baths & Spa located inside Caesars Palace, couples have the freedom to design their own treatment that fits each of their individual needs. The talented spa artisans thoroughly evaluate each client to create a personalized experience combining cleansing facials, hydrating body treatments, therapeutic hot stones and relaxing aromatherapy.
Wine and Dine
  • Downtown Container Park is getting paramours drunk in love with a Valentine’s Day-themed wine walk, Saturday, Feb. 10 at 5 p.m. “Love the WINE You’re With” invites partners to take a hand-in-hand stroll through the romantically lit paths of the outdoor plaza for unlimited wine tastings, lively entertainment, boutique shopping and gourmet small eateries.
  • Couples who love food almost as much as they love each other will relish in the Valentine’s Day menu at Searsucker Las Vegas inside Caesars Palace. The buzzy new American eatery’s special menu for two will feature delightful dishes such as lobster carpaccio topped with caviar and a sizzling rib eye adorned in chimichurri.
  • Better halves can get their fill of romance at TREVI Italian Restaurant at Caesars Palace with creative love-inspired dishes. The decadent restaurant located inside The Forum Shops will serve heart-shaped lobster ravioli created by Chef Jose Navarro that will warm the hearts and stomachs of all who taste it.

ABOUT THE LVCVA
The Las Vegas Convention and Visitors Authority (LVCVA) is charged with marketing Southern Nevada as a tourism and convention destination worldwide, and also with operating the Las Vegas Convention Center and Cashman Center. With nearly 150,000 hotel rooms in Las Vegas alone and more than 11 million-square-feet of meeting and exhibit space citywide, the LVCVA's mission centers on attracting ever increasing numbers of leisure and business visitors to the area.
